Resilience

When choosing a leather recliner, it's essential to consider the sturdiness of the material and building and construction. A long lasting and premium furniture piece will last a long period of time, and can withstand routine use. Furthermore, proper maintenance and care can assist extend the life expectancy of a leather chair. Routine cleaning, conditioning, and protection from sunshine will help prevent the product from drying out or breaking in time.

The most typical product for a recliner is leather, which has a classic elegance that adds a stylish and glamorous feel to any living area. It is also simple to tidy and is an excellent choice for those who are sensitive to allergens. Leather is offered in a range of colors, enabling you to match it with your home's decoration. It's also more costly than other materials, however the financial investment may deserve it in the long run.

Besides the product, it is also important to consider the frame and reclining system of your recliner when determining its sturdiness. A strong frame made from metal or wood offers stability and resilience, while a reputable reclining system ensures that the chair is safe to use. In addition, you should consider how typically you'll be utilizing the recliner and whether it will be used by kids or family pets.

Leather is a natural product that originates from animal skin and is treated through a procedure called tanning. The natural colours and variations in each hide make it special, while the natural oils keep it water-resistant and stain-resistant. A properly maintained leather recliner must last 20 years or more. Nevertheless, you need to be mindful of the quality of leather you're acquiring; most mass-produced reclining chairs utilize low-quality "bonded" leather, which will flake and peel over time.
